Dan Hays – Director of Theater activities at Midland University – brings enthusiasm to Midland’s theatre department, and wants to utilize his skills to give students a personal experience.

“What I want to provide is a very fulfilling experience,” he said. “I want all of my students to find success in the performing arts; to feel comfortable on stage, to connect to an audience, to overcome inhibitions and discover the freedom in acting/singing/dancing.”

Hays said he looks forward to collaborating with the incredible arts faculty members at Midland and building on the foundation already present in this great institution .

For the past 22 years, Hays taught at both the high school and college levels including Blair High School, University of Nebraska-Kearney, Dana College, University of Nebraska-Omaha, Elkhorn High School and his most recent position at Nebraska Wesleyan University where he was the Coordinator of Musical Theatre. Hays currently serves as an Associate Director for the Young Americans and travels extensively with the group. He was a member of the Young Americans in the 1970s, and both of his children have been members of the YAs as well.
